  • Abstract
    In this paper we present a simple and efficient technique of color image segmentation based on new approach for color level selection among a widely set of color space. We still prove the dependence between segmentation results and the used color level. Our method is based on entropy-based thresholding that is able to separate different objects based on the calculated amount of information contributed by each one. The first part of this manuscript is how to proceed to select the best color components which improve the segmentation results.
